AI Summary

  • Requires adult care homes to establish guidelines in resident contracts specifying how changes to levels of care are determined and how residents are notified of intent to change care levels that will increase charges or fees.

  • Increases the discharge notice period for adult care home residents from 30 days to 60 days before discharge, with notice required to the resident, their legal representative, and a designated individual.

  • Allows residents or their legal representatives to suspend the 60-day discharge notice period by filing an appeal, with the period resuming only after the Hearing Unit issues a decision (suspension limited to once per discharge determination).

  • Appropriates $90,000 for fiscal year 2018-2019 to the Division of Health Service Regulation for two full-time positions: one administrative position ($40,000) and one position in the Adult Care Licensure Section ($50,000).

  • Becomes effective July 1, 2018.

Legislative Description

Assisted Seniors Financial Protection Act
